温控防裂、混凝土施工质量和基础质量控制是300 m级特高拱坝建设期重要的技术问题。传统质量管理依赖于从业人员专业素养与责任,无法满足精细化控制要求。本文基于“全面感知、真实分析和实时控制”的智能控制理念,结合大体积混凝土施工全过程和基础灌浆等智能控制技术,实现了高坝施工质量全过程的全天候、精细化、在线实时监控和预报、预警及智能控制;构建了业务协同平台i Dam,以大坝全景信息模型DIM为核心,解决了复杂环境条件下数据采集、海量数据条件下数据挖掘、多方参与条件下数据共享、本质质量条件下数据应用,为大坝施工过程各专业、各环节的精细化管理提供了有效手段,并为其工作性态的真实分析、实时预测、施工方案的动态调整与优化提供了支撑。
